Rotary Club of Moses Lake

Chartered in January 1951, our club has been an active participant in both the local and international community. Partnering with the city of Moses Lake, Moses Lake School District, Big Bend Community College, and other local agencies, our club has provided scholarships, backpacks for kids, Automatic Electronic Defibrillators (AEDs), and playgrounds. Internationally, we participate in literacy programs in Guatemala, and water projects in Ethiopia. That’s not all, though.
